What GPU do you need for Starfield?
We finally got an update on Starfield during the Summer Games Fest, which included the PC system requirements. It stated that you are going to need to have an SSD with at least 125GB of space, along with the recommended and minimum GPUs required to run the game.
So at a minimum, Starfield suggests an AMD Radeon RX 5700 or Nvidia GeForce GTX 1070 Ti. These cards come with 8GB of VRAM and support DirectX version 12 so anything better than that should be able to run it. However, for a better experience, it is recommended to have an AMD Radeon RX 6800 XT or Nvidia GeForce RTX 2080.

For our top choice of graphics card for Starfield, we would expect AMD’s best GPU to be one of the best options in this range. As the RX 7900 XTX is at the top of the RDNA 3 architecture it has the power of what Radeon has to offer. With the AMD support the game has, you can expect the best optimization for that range of cards.
You can expect to hit 4K gameplay with this choice of GPU along with plenty of support like the integration of FSR into the game. However, some alternatives to the choice are the RTX 4080 as it’s a bit more affordable than the 4090, whilst the RX 7900 XT has gotten cheaper to make it a better value GPU.

Now for the in-between, with cards giving 1440p performance, you can expect the RTX 4070 Super to be the go-to option, the refreshed model of the original RTX 4070. The Nvidia card benefits from the newest gen, without the increased price tag. The RTX 4070 Super can deliver in all resolutions, especially when DLSS is utilized, however, this GPU is at its best when playing modern games in 1440p and below, even with 4K being a possibility.

Now if you’re on a more limited price point, there are always a number of affordable options. When browsing the Starfield requirements, you will notice they suggest the older RX 5700 GPU. This card is still regarded as a strong option for those who play 1080p, however, we are now two generations on, so we have picked the latest budget-friendly model from AMD – the RX 7600.
The Nvidia RTX 4060 Ti and the older RTX 3060 are two other solid choices to think about when looking to play any game at 1080p. Given that Starfield is hardly the easiest game to run, we feel it is on the safer side to opt for modern components where driver support is up-to-date and you can expect to extract the best performance from your GPU.
